When he purchased more than 1,300kg of clothing to be shipped over from China, he expected the goods to be delivered to his doorstep.
Speaking to Shin Min Daily News, Zhang, 34, said he purchased over 1,300kg of clothing from Chinese online shopping platform Taobao, paying an additional $600 in delivery fees alone.Zhang, who is self-employed, runs an online clothing shop selling clothes he imports from overseas. Zhang said he rejected rescheduling as he took leave that day to receive the delivery, and the company eventually agreed to keep to the original delivery date.
"All the goods are too heavy or unable to enter the lift. We will leave it downstairs," the messages read."Already informed China."
